Orsi to visit Europe for meetings with Pope Leo XIV, European leaders, and EU officials

Summary by Merco Press
Uruguayan President Yamandú Orsi will travel in October to Rome, Madrid, and Brussels for an official tour that will include meetings with Pope Leo XIV, Italian President Sergio Mattarella, Spanish Prime Minister Pedro Sánchez, and King Felipe VI.

President Yamandú Orsi will hold a meeting with Pope Leo XIV on Friday 17 October in Vatican City, official sources confirmed. The meeting will take place months after the president received members of the Permanent Council of the Episcopal Conference of Uruguay in the Executive Tower, including Milton Tróccoli, Bishop of Maldonado, Punta del Este and Minas; Daniel Sturla, Archbishop of Montevideo; and Heriberto Bodeant, Bishop of Canelones.
